5. patented tunable diode laser absorption spectroscopy technology to provide direct real time fast response measurements of the water vapor content in fuel cell gas streams The laser beam tuned to a specific absorption wavelength of water vapor is aimed across the inlet gas stream and the sensor essentially counts the number of water vapor molecules passing the laser The tunable diode laser absorption technology is a proven technique as it has been widely used for over 40 years in many other applications The current approach was originally developed at the NASA Caltech Jet Propulsion Laboratory As the humidified gas passes in front of the laser located in a small heated chamber to prevent condensation some of the laser light is absorbed by the water vapor in the gas stream A detector then measures how much laser light was absorbed by the water vapor which corresponds directly to how many water vapor molecules are in the lasers path For a given temperature the area under the spectral line of H2O provides a direct and quantitative measure of the amount of water vapor in the gas stream This water vapor number density molecules per cm value can be converted to any other desired unit such as dew point absolute humidity and relative humidity with knowledge of pressure and temperature at the measurement point Since the laser wavelength is tuned rapidly and continuously this measurement approach is both simple to implement and robust There i

15. or or 100 C dew point 4 6VDC or greater indicates an error condition in the VIASENSOR HS 1000 Note that the output selection of partial pressure or dew point can be made in the System Info tab of the VIASENSOR HS 1000 monitoring software Once it is changed the VIASENSOR HS 1000 will store the selection until the user changes it again 4 Frequently Asked Questions FAQ What is the expected lifetime of the laser diode The laser used in the sensor is a telecommunications type laser diode that has an expected lifetime of greater than 20 years Does the sensor drift over time The sensor is designed to be insensitive to variations in most of its components The laser wavelength is scanned continuously across the water absorption line Drift in the laser detectors or sample chamber are balanced out during each scan In addition since none of the sensitive components are in contact with the gas stream they will not become damaged by contaminants in the gas Therefore the sensor calibration should be stable for at least several years How often does the sensor need to be calibrated Even though the sensor calibration should be stable for several years we recommend for critical applications that the calibration be verified each year What is the accuracy of the sensor The uncertainty of the sensor reading is 2 of the reading 1 mB of partial pressure Page 8 VIASENSOR HS 1000 User Manual What range of gas flow rate can be

21. ter than the dew point of the incoming gas or the moisture will condense into water in the sample chamber An indicator on the software display will show when the chamber is less than five degrees above the dew point temperature In what units does the sensor read The serial output data from the sensor is in partial pressure of water in millibars However the display software will also convert the partial pressure reading into kPa or into dew point in C Is the sensor reading dependent gas pressure No The partial pressure reading for water vapor is not dependent on gas pressure However if the partial pressure of water is higher than the gas pressure then condensation will take place Will the sensor respond to entrained water droplets No the sensor can only measure the absorption of individual water molecules not liquid droplets In what background gases can the sensor measure water vapor The sensor reading will be accurate in backgrounds of mono or di atomic molecules H2 N2 O2 He Ar It will also work in typical products of combustion backgrounds CO CO2 NOx SOx Please consult your sales representative for specific backgrounds What are the advantages of the TDLAS sensor over a chilled mirror e Fast response e No need for regular cleaning or maintenance e sensor problem is detected by the software and indicated in the output Can the sensor measure lower levels of moisture Not at this time Howeve
